随着互联网的飞速发展,游戏产业在我国逐渐崛起,游戏服务器开发成为了游戏开发过程中的重要环节。为了帮助广大游戏开发者更好地掌握游戏服务器开发的相关知识,市面上涌现出了许多优秀的书籍。那么,游戏服务器开发书籍有哪些类型呢?本文将从以下几个方面进行探讨。
一、入门级书籍
对于刚刚接触游戏服务器开发的读者来说,入门级书籍是不可或缺的。这类书籍通常以通俗易懂的语言,详细介绍游戏服务器开发的基本概念、原理和技术,帮助读者建立对游戏服务器开发的初步认识。
1. 《游戏编程精粹》
该书详细介绍了游戏编程中的各种技术,包括游戏引擎、图形渲染、物理模拟等,其中也包括了游戏服务器开发的相关内容。
2. 《Unity游戏开发实战》
Unity是目前最受欢迎的游戏开发引擎之一,本书以Unity为平台,介绍了游戏开发的基本流程,包括游戏服务器开发。
二、中级书籍
中级书籍适合已经具备一定游戏服务器开发基础,想要进一步提高自己技术的读者。这类书籍通常深入探讨游戏服务器开发的具体技术,如网络编程、数据库设计、安全防护等。
1. 《网络游戏服务器编程》
本书详细介绍了网络游戏服务器编程的基本原理、技术实现和实战案例,适合有一定基础的开发者阅读。
2. 《高性能网络编程》
该书从网络编程的角度出发,深入讲解了网络协议、网络编程模型、并发编程等技术,对游戏服务器开发具有一定的指导意义。
三、高级书籍
高级书籍适合具有丰富游戏服务器开发经验的读者,这类书籍通常涉及游戏服务器开发的高级技术,如分布式系统、大数据处理、云计算等。
1. 《大规模分布式存储系统》
本书详细介绍了分布式存储系统的设计、实现和应用,对游戏服务器开发中的数据存储和处理具有一定的指导作用。
2. 《云计算与大数据技术》
云计算和大数据技术在游戏服务器开发中扮演着重要角色,本书从理论到实践,全面讲解了云计算和大数据技术,为游戏开发者提供了有益的参考。
四、衍生问题及解答
1. 问题:如何选择适合自己的游戏服务器开发书籍?
解答:根据自己的技术水平选择合适的书籍类型;关注书籍的口碑和评价,选择口碑较好的书籍;参考书籍的目录和内容,确保书籍符合自己的需求。
2. 问题:学习游戏服务器开发需要具备哪些基础技能?
解答:学习游戏服务器开发需要具备一定的编程基础,如C++、Java等;熟悉网络编程,了解TCP/IP协议;掌握数据库知识,如MySQL、MongoDB等。
3. 问题:游戏服务器开发过程中,如何提高开发效率?
解答:提高开发效率的方法有很多,如使用合适的开发工具、编写高质量的代码、优化算法等。此外,多阅读优秀书籍,借鉴他人的经验也是提高开发效率的有效途径。
游戏服务器开发书籍类型丰富,读者可以根据自己的需求选择合适的书籍。通过不断学习,相信每位游戏开发者都能在游戏服务器开发领域取得优异的成绩。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态